Introduction to Predictive Analytics in B2B SaaS
Predictive analytics is the use of data, statistical algorithms, and machine learning techniques to identify the likelihood of future outcomes based on historical data. In the context of B2B SaaS (Business-to-Business Software as a Service), predictive analytics plays a crucial role in helping companies anticipate customer behavior, trends, and potential churn.

Data Collection for Predictive Analytics
Predictive analytics tools rely heavily on data to accurately predict customer churn in B2B SaaS. The types of data needed for this purpose are crucial in identifying trends and patterns that may indicate potential churn risk. Let’s delve into the sources and methods of data collection for predictive analytics tools in B2B SaaS.
Types of Data Needed for Predicting Customer Churn
- Customer demographics: This includes information such as company size, industry, location, and years as a customer.
- Usage data: Tracking how customers interact with the SaaS product, including features used, frequency of use, and time spent on the platform.
- Engagement data: Monitoring customer interaction with customer support, feedback surveys, and participation in training sessions.
- Payment history: Examining billing cycles, payment delays, and changes in payment methods.
Sources of Data for Predictive Analytics Tools
- Internal data: Customer relationship management (CRM) systems, billing software, and product usage analytics provide valuable internal data for analysis.
- External data: Market trends, industry benchmarks, and competitor analysis can offer insights into external factors that may influence customer churn.
- Third-party data: Data enrichment services can supplement internal data with additional information about customers, such as social media activity or financial data.
How Data is Collected and Processed for Analysis
- Data collection tools: Automated data collection tools can gather information from various sources and consolidate it for analysis.
- Data cleaning: Raw data is cleaned and standardized to ensure accuracy and consistency before being used for predictive modeling.
- Data processing: Machine learning algorithms are applied to the processed data to identify patterns, correlations, and potential indicators of customer churn.
- Model training: Predictive models are trained using historical data to predict future churn events based on identified patterns.

Factors Considered in Predicting Customer Churn
Predictive analytics tools take into account various key factors when predicting customer churn in B2B SaaS. These factors are crucial in understanding and anticipating the likelihood of a customer ending their subscription or service.
Customer Engagement
- Customer engagement plays a significant role in predicting churn. Analyzing how frequently a customer interacts with the platform, their usage patterns, and the features they utilize can provide insights into their level of satisfaction and likelihood of churning.
- Factors such as login frequency, feature adoption, and session duration are often weighted heavily in the prediction process. A decrease in these metrics could signal a higher risk of churn.
Customer Support Interactions
- The frequency and nature of customer support interactions are also key factors in predicting churn. High volumes of support tickets or negative feedback can indicate dissatisfaction and potential churn risk.
- Predictive analytics tools may prioritize factors like response time, ticket resolution rate, and sentiment analysis of support interactions to gauge customer sentiment and predict churn.
Billing and Payment Behavior
- Monitoring billing and payment behavior is crucial in predicting customer churn. Factors such as late payments, failed transactions, or downgrades in subscription plans can signal financial difficulties or dissatisfaction.
- Tools may assign weights to factors like payment history, refund requests, and changes in subscription plans to predict churn likelihood accurately.
Model Evaluation and Accuracy
In predictive analytics for customer churn prediction, evaluating the accuracy of predictive models is crucial for determining their effectiveness in identifying potential churners. By assessing the performance of these models, businesses can make informed decisions to retain customers and improve overall satisfaction.
Metrics for Model Evaluation
- Accuracy: This metric measures the overall correctness of the predictions made by the model. It is calculated as the number of correct predictions divided by the total number of predictions.
- Precision: Precision focuses on the proportion of true positive predictions out of all positive predictions made by the model. It helps in understanding how many of the predicted churners are actually likely to churn.
- Recall: Recall, also known as sensitivity, measures the proportion of true positive predictions out of all actual positive instances. It indicates how effectively the model identifies all potential churners.
- F1 Score: The F1 score is a metric that combines precision and recall into a single value, providing a balanced evaluation of the model’s performance.
